Iowa Central Community College

Welcome to the Business Competition Day Web site!

We hope your school can attend this year on Wednesday April 9, 2008!

Teachers may register students online for events before the March 21st deadline.

 

The following is general information for the competitive events and is subject to revision:

1. Students are asked to dress in appropriate business attire.

2. Only students in their junior or senior year are eligible to participate.

3. Individual Contests—The first-place winner of each individual contest will receive a $100 scholarship towards tuition at Iowa Central Community College. Medals will be awarded to the first-, second-, and third-place winners. Certificates will be given to individual first-, second-, third-, fourth-, and fifth-place winners.

4. Team Contests—All members of the first-, second-, and third-place teams of team contests will receive both certificates and medals. Scholarships will not be awarded in team events.

5. A $500 scholarship towards tuition at Iowa Central Community College will be awarded to a qualified senior. Click on Scholarship Link at the top of the Home Page for details

6. The registration/information table will be located in the auditorium lobby. Packets of information will be issued at this location during the registration period from 8:00 - 8:40 a.m.

7. Winners of individual contests will not be announced until the awards assembly at 1:15 p.m.

8. Contestants must enter at least two contests.

9. All contestants should read and be familiar with the rules for their individual contests prior to the day of the contest.

10. Judges have the right to admit or disqualify students who are late to a contest or who demonstrate disrespect or dishonesty during the events.

11. All materials used for contests will be materials selected by the judges. These materials will not be previewed by any participating students or instructors.

12. Tests will be reviewed and evaluated only by the judges. The decisions of the judges will be final. All ties for first-, second-, third-, fourth-, or fifth-place will be broken in a manner to be determined by the contest judge(s).

13. Students should check the rules for the contests they are entering and the supplies summary sheet to determine if they need to bring supplies of any type.

14. If a student will be unable to participate on the day of the competition, please note that on the sheet provided in the registration packet and return to the staff at the registration desk.

15. If a student takes first-place in a contest, he or she is not eligible to enter that contest in future competitions.

16. Individual scores of contests will NOT be made available to teachers and students after competition.

17. The student break rooms will be monitored by Iowa Central Business Department staff. During this time, students are required to participate in a Campus Scavenger Hunt.

18. Pictures will be taken of contest winners during the Awards Assembly from 1:15 p.m. - 2:00 p.m.

19. The press release information is to be e-mailed to Katie Nedved @ Nedved@iowacentral.com by March 21st, 2008.

20. To receive a door prize, the individual must be present at the Awards Assembly.

21. Computerized tests will be administered on IBM compatible computers.
